The salary looks great and only a few employers in Qatar can provide such a salary (so I can guess
)
The only thing that looks odd is the schooling allowance. You need between 45k and 70k QAR per child per year. If we assume the school fees is 65k per child per year, then you need approx. 2 months salary to top up schooling. This leaves you with 57k QAR per month, which is still great.
The annual leave looks generous!
